Autism and schizophrenia: Family history may not always be a good indicator

Friday, August 27, 2010 - 13:21 in Biology & Nature

Family history may not be a good predictor of the presence of mutations predisposing to autism or schizophrenia, a new study suggests. The findings show how new or de novo gene mutations -- alterations of the cell's DNA -- play a role in these devastating conditions.
